Scott, a character in the Immortal Desires series, is a Venandi vampire. He is first seen in Book 1, Chapter 7.
Appearance[]
Scott has short brown curly hair, tanned skin, and brown eyes. He wears a navy blue beanie and a blue and black t-shirt with a fire pattern on it.
Personality[]
Scott is reckless and short-tempered. Like most Venandis, he dislikes Clements and humans, and he considers the latter snacks.

Relationships[]
Cas Harlow[]
Cas and Scott are covenmates and friends. When a fight breaks out between Scott and Shiloh in Chapter 7, Cas holds Scott back. If you stop the fight later with Cas's and Gabe's help, Scott berates Seth for not fighting alongside the other Venandis, and tells Cas to stick with the Clements since that is where he/she clearly belongs.
Your Character[]
Scott sees you as nothing more than a snack, and he believes that Gabe is too pathetic to accept what he/she really is and thinks that hanging out with you will change him/her. When the Flagstone Cove vampires challenge you and Cas to a fight in Chapter 9, Scott says that you should do it because it's a matter of Venandi pride. If you do, he, Val and Margo offer you their blood. In Chapter 14, you save him from the Creations and fight together, and during the Life Celebration, he says that you are the only human who's as gutsy as a vampire.
Shiloh[]
Shiloh and Scott fight in Chapter 7, and Shiloh says that Scott thinks that his stupidity doesn't come with consequences. If you take Shiloh back to the covens to face justice for his crimes, Cas rips off his head, and Scott and Margo are seeing kicking his head around like a ball.
Powers and Abilities[]
- Enhanced Strength: Vampires are stronger than most humans.
- Enhanced Speed: Vampires can travel faster than humans.
- Ley Lines: Ley lines are underground sources of energy that vampires can utilize. They give vampires the ability to be resilient to sunlight.
Weaknesses[]
- Aversion to Silver: Silver can burn vampires. Several vampire-hunting talismans use silver as a ward against vampires, and specifically prepared silver can paralyze them.
- Decapitation: Dismembering or manually removing the head of a vampire will result in instant and permanent death.
- Sunlight: Originally, vampires found sunlight to be debilitating and were greatly weakened under its gaze. This changed when vampires found ley lines of power that nullified this weakness.
- Ley Lines: While the ley lines nullify the weaknesses vampires have to the sun, this is dependent upon contact with the ley line and if the vampire leaves Crimson Beech, they will swiftly lose this power.
- Vampire Blood: Vampire blood is poisonous to other vampires. Even a drop or two is enough to make a vampire ill.
- Bloodlust: When vampires do not regularly feed, they are in danger of turning "feral", unable to reason with or talk to until the thirst for blood is quenched.
